HistoryFebruary, 1970
Established with headquarters in Fukuoka, Japan, as a pioneer in the importing of timber. With the US, Canada, Indonesia, and the Philippines as main sources, dealt widely with major enterprises such as Matsushita Electric Industrial and Mitsui & Co., Ltd., as well as local businesses.

December, 1994
Ceased operations on account of the business environment.

December, 1999
Established YL Building Co.,Ltd.

July, 2004
Restarted as YL Invest Co., Ltd. from changed company name from Yamamoto Lumber Industry Co., Ltd.

August, 2005
Began investigating the potential of greenhouse gas emission credit business based on mangrove planting in the Republic of Indonesia.

July, 2006
Established subsidiary “PT. YAMAMOTO ASRI” in Batam city, Indonesia.
Signed MOU with Batam City, Riau Islands (30years, 500ha).

October, 2006
Signed MOU with Batam City, Riau Islands (30years, 500ha).

September, 2006
Signed MOU with Ogan Komering Ilir, South Sumatra (30years, 20,000ha).

October, 2006
Signed MOU with Banyuasin, South Sumatra (30years, 30,000ha).

Jun, 2007
Signed MOU with Central Bangka, Bangka-Bulitung(30years, 20,000ha).

December, 2007
Received recommendation from the Indonesian Ministry of Forestry and set up business presentation and booth at COP 13 side event.

February, 2008
Capital increased to 70 million yen.

February, 2008
Signed MOU with Tanjung Jabung Timur, Jambi(30years, 30,000ha).

December, 2008
Signed MOU with Batam City, Riau Islands (add to 30years, 1,000ha).

January, 2009
Started applying for AR-CDM with DOE.

August, 2009
Conducting joint research about Silvofishery with Politeknik KP Sidoarjo under jurisdiction of Indonesian Ministry of maritime fisheries.

May, 2010
Ended the public release of information on the United Nations website for application United Nations AR-CDM.

May, 2011
Establish development division in company, REDD+ project started.
Participated in the UNFCCC workshop held in Bonn, Germany Workshop on the characteristics of the constraints in the application of the new AR-CDM methodology.

August, 2012
JAPAN’s METI “Non-energy origin global warming measures overseas contribution project (REDD+) 2012” Entrusted business.

May, 2013
Concluded a joint business contract with REDD + project with Indonesian company PT.Tiara Asia Permai.

Jluy,2013
First obtained IUPJL-HL license in Indonesia Made Project plan(RKU) and Annual project plan(RKT) Approved and started the REDD + project.

August, 2013
JAPAN’s METI “Feasibility Study for the contribution visualization of Japanese companies to prevent deforestation and degradation in developing countries (REDD+) 2013”.

September, 2014
JAPAN’s METI “Feasibility study for the contribution visualization of Japanese companies to prevent deforestation and degradation in developing countries (REDD+) 2014”.

April, 2015
YL Building Co.,Ltd. and YL Invest Co., Ltd. were merged, and the company name was changed to YL Forest Co.,Ltd. anew. Akira Yamamoto becomes Chairman. Naoto Akune becomes CEO.
Moved head office from Chuo-ku, Fukuoka city to Hakata-ku, Fukuoka city.
